Why You Should Care About Zero VOC Paints

When looking for paint for your baby’s crib, it’s now time to start reading the small print on the packaging. What chemicals are inside? The right paint is more than just color, it MUST be made up of safe chemicals. The right paint for your baby’s crib should ideally be free of Volatile Organic Compounds (VOC).

What is VOC? These are undesirable toxic chemical compounds emitted into the air compromising the air quality. I’m sure you’re familiar with that smell of new paint when you walk into a freshly painted room. That’s partially caused by VOC. You’ll agree this smell tends to linger for a while especially in poorly ventilated spaces. In some cases, it can even take days to disappear.

Sadly, a bad smell is the least of your worries. When inhaled these gases impact your baby’s health negatively. Not just your baby, but you as well. Headaches, nausea, eye and throat infections may result. In extreme cases, organ damage may occur.

Unfortunately, the majority of paints contain VOC. The operative word here is “the majority”. This means you CAN get zero-VOC paints which are either organic or water-based. Such paints are non-toxic and are considered safer to use around babies. These are the paints you should hunt for.

Can I Use Baby Safe Paint Sealer for Cribs?

In the painting world, a job isn’t complete without applying a sealer. Sealer is meant to further protect the coat of paint and prevent it from chipping or flaking off prematurely.

And yes, feel free to use a paint sealer for your crib after the paint job. Just make sure it’s also toxin-free.
